Atletico Torque vs Racing Montevideo Match Preview

Match Overview

The Primera División – Clausura derby between Atletico Torque and Racing Montevideo on August 25, 2025, presents a classic battle of contrasting fortunes. Racing, sitting comfortably in 3rd place with excellent away form (7 wins in 12 away matches), faces a struggling Atletico Torque side languishing in 14th position. This encounter carries significant stakes: Racing aims to solidify their top-tier status while Torque desperately needs points to escape the relegation zone.

Team Analysis & Form

Racing Montevideo enters with confidence, boasting 50% win rate this season and recent victories against Cerro and Wanderers. Their tactical discipline under a flexible 3-4-3 formation emphasizes solid defensive transitions and effective counter-attacks, led by key attackers Sebastián Sosa (6 goals) and creative force Bautista Tomatis.

Atletico Torque’s form remains concerning with only 2 wins in their last 10 matches. Despite their recent 2-0 victory against River Plate, defensive vulnerabilities persist – conceding in seven consecutive away matches. Their attack relies heavily on Jose Neris (7 goals) and Walter Núñez, but both risk suspension with four yellow cards each.

Historical Context & H2H

Historical data favors Racing Montevideo, who have won 3 of the 6 encounters between these sides, with Torque managing only 1 victory. Their most recent meeting on June 29, 2025, ended 1-1, while Racing secured a 3-1 victory in February 2025. The 2023 encounter saw Racing win 2-0 away from home, demonstrating their capability to perform at Torque’s ground.
